| #include "hll.hpp" |
| |
| #include <cppunit/TestFixture.h> |
| #include <cppunit/extensions/HelperMacros.h> |
| #include <ostream> |
| #include <cmath> |
| #include <string> |
| |
| namespace datasketches { |
| |
| class CrossCountingTest : public CppUnit::TestFixture { |
| |
| CPPUNIT_TEST_SUITE(CrossCountingTest); |
| CPPUNIT_TEST(crossCountingChecks); |
| CPPUNIT_TEST_SUITE_END(); |
| |
| hll_sketch buildSketch(const int n, const int lgK, const target_hll_type tgtHllType) { |
| hll_sketch sketch(lgK, tgtHllType); |
| for (int i = 0; i < n; ++i) { |
| sketch.update(i); |
| } |
| return sketch; |
| } |
| |
| int computeChecksum(const hll_sketch& sketch) { |
| pair_iterator_with_deleter<> itr = sketch.get_iterator(); |
| int checksum = 0; |
| int key; |
| while(itr->nextAll()) { |
| checksum += itr->getPair(); |
| key = itr->getKey(); // dummy |
| } |
| CPPUNIT_ASSERT(key >= 0); // avoids "set but unused" warning |
| return checksum; |
| } |
| |
| void crossCountingCheck(const int lgK, const int n) { |
| hll_sketch sk4 = buildSketch(n, lgK, HLL_4); |
| int s4csum = computeChecksum(sk4); |
| int csum; |
| |
| hll_sketch sk6 = buildSketch(n, lgK, HLL_6); |
| csum = computeChecksum(sk6); |
| CPPUNIT_ASSERT_EQUAL(csum, s4csum); |
| |
| hll_sketch sk8 = buildSketch(n, lgK, HLL_8); |
| csum = computeChecksum(sk8); |
| CPPUNIT_ASSERT_EQUAL(csum, s4csum); |
| |
| // Conversions |
| hll_sketch sk4to6(sk4, HLL_6); |
| csum = computeChecksum(sk4to6); |
| CPPUNIT_ASSERT_EQUAL(csum, s4csum); |
| |
| hll_sketch sk4to8(sk4, HLL_8); |
| csum = computeChecksum(sk4to8); |
| CPPUNIT_ASSERT_EQUAL(csum, s4csum); |
| |
| hll_sketch sk6to4(sk6, HLL_4); |
| csum = computeChecksum(sk6to4); |
| CPPUNIT_ASSERT_EQUAL(csum, s4csum); |
| |
| hll_sketch sk6to8(sk6, HLL_8); |
| csum = computeChecksum(sk6to8); |
| CPPUNIT_ASSERT_EQUAL(csum, s4csum); |
| |
| hll_sketch sk8to4(sk8, HLL_4); |
| csum = computeChecksum(sk8to4); |
| CPPUNIT_ASSERT_EQUAL(csum, s4csum); |
| |
| hll_sketch sk8to6(sk8, HLL_6); |
| csum = computeChecksum(sk8to6); |
| CPPUNIT_ASSERT_EQUAL(csum, s4csum); |
| } |
| |
| void crossCountingChecks() { |
| crossCountingCheck(4, 100); |
| crossCountingCheck(4, 10000); |
| crossCountingCheck(12, 7); |
| crossCountingCheck(12, 384); |
| crossCountingCheck(12, 10000); |
| } |
| |
| }; |
| |
| CPPUNIT_TEST_SUITE_REGISTRATION(CrossCountingTest); |
| |
| } /* namespace datasketches */ |
